Overall Research Project Description In the world of healthcare, using data to improve patient care and make healthcare systems more efficient is a big opportunity. We need to include these data-driven ideas in the complex world of healthcare. The usual ways of deciding where to put patients and how to use resources need new and creative solutions that consider different patient needs, local conditions, and changing diseases. Our research plan is about using data and math to change how we assign patients in Florida's healthcare places. This is important because in healthcare, we need to make sure patients get the right care. We want to build a system that matches patients with the right places for their needs. In this project, we will create a way to match patients with places to get care. We'll think about things like patient health, how many people a place can take, where places are, and how much disease is spreading. We will use math and smart ways of looking at data to help us make these decisions. Our goal is to make a tool that changes and adapts as healthcare changes. We'll use tools like R, Python, Excel, Minitab, and JMP to look at data and understand what it tells us. These tools will help us figure out what patients need and where we should put resources. We'll also use Python or GAMS to solve math problems that come up. In the end, our project wants to give healthcare professionals useful information so they can make good decisions. We want to make healthcare better by using data to help patients get the care they need. Our project will help improve how we decide where to put patients and how to use resources in healthcare.
